Abstract

The present invention discloses file anti-fake method and device based on digital water print. During making certificate and similar file, one pre-designed invisible digital water print is embedded into the file to form anti-fake certificate. When the anti-fake certificate is checked, image scanning and photographing device is used to scan the image in the certificate and extract water print to judge the truth of the certificate. The certificate made through printing and pressing has the picture of the certificate holder and digital water print, which is embedded into the picture and is the random digital sequence produced with the ID number and through enciphering. The method and device can resist the image deformation and degradation caused by printing and scanning, has small computing amount, and is simple, convenient and reliable.

Description

technical field

[0001] The invention relates to a file anti-counterfeiting technology and its device, in particular to a technology for anti-counterfeiting certificates using digital watermark technology and a device for implementing the technology. Background technique

[0002] The development of information technology and the advancement of high-quality image input and output equipment, especially the popularization of high-precision color inkjet, laser printers and high-precision scanners, have brought a lot of convenience to people's work and life, but also made Forgery and tampering of various identity-related documents such as ID cards, degree certificates, graduation certificates, work permits, passports, and driver's licenses are becoming easier and easier. Cases of using false documents to carry out illegal activities are not uncommon.
